What Makes a Stack "AI-Native"?
A true AI-native stack does more than run models. It:
- Makes decisions with context and memory
- Adapts in real-time to human feedback
- Integrates deeply with processes, not just chat windows
- Enables governance at the speed of creativity
Key Architectural Traits
| Trait | Description |
|---|---|
| AI-Based UX | Assistive design with fallback, previews, and guidance |
| MCP (Model Context Protocol) | Business-ready injection of context, data, and guardrails |
| Agentic Layer | Task routing, stateful chaining, autonomy for GenAI flows |
| RAG Retrieval Layer | Ingest and query internal knowledge seamlessly |
| HITL-Aware Logic | Escalations, approvals, and trust checkpoints |
| Command Center | Your centralized AI operations control tower |
| Policy Engine | Aligns AI behavior with legal, risk, and ethics frameworks |

Tool Examples by Layer
| Layer | Sample Tools |
|---|---|
| UI | Retool, Slack, Next.js, n8n |
| PromptOps | PromptLayer, LMQL, Flowise |
| Agents | CrewAI, Autogen, LangGraph |
| RAG | LlamaIndex, Pinecone, Weaviate |
| Observability | LangSmith, Arize, OpenTelemetry |
| Governance | HumanLoop, Command Center* |

Use Case: Contract Draft Assistant
| AI-Native Layer | Execution in Use Case: Term Sheet to Contract |
|---|---|
| UI Layer | Upload term sheet via self-serve portal or integration (e.g., Slack, Notion) |
| PromptOps | Inject contract generation prompt with metadata (e.g., region, type, risk score) |
| Agent Layer | Trigger “Contract Drafter Agent” with tool access for clause builder + fallback policy |
| Retrieval (RAG) | Fetch prior agreements with similar party, use embedding similarity for clause selection |
| LLM Layer | Generate draft with contextual prompts + structure aligned to legal playbook |
| HITL Review | Legal team receives versioned output with inline “AI-generated” tags and redline suggestions |
| Command Center | Capture override frequency, clause reuse score, and prompt improvement metrics for optimization loop |

Metrics to Track
| Metric | What It Tells You |
|---|---|
| Prompt success | Model accuracy + tone alignment |
| HITL override % | Trust and precision metrics |
| Automation % | ROI measure |
| Latency | User experience quality |
| Drift index | Risk and performance guardrail |
